Transaction 89cc69cdff20fe2b92fcc735ecdf07c3020147232c205e87c456f61ba3d5424a

1 Input
2 Outputs
  • 89cc69cdff20fe2b92fcc735ecdf07c3020147232c205e87c456f61ba3d5424a:0
  • value  283770
    address  14UejUXFtB7viFrMWJPA58xcVB2ipoCFgw
  • 89cc69cdff20fe2b92fcc735ecdf07c3020147232c205e87c456f61ba3d5424a:1
  • value  572
    address  3QvRcKAwFkfUMmEKnF35xCZVJuVadhsUVV